Definitions

  • the Fullert process is a further development of the exhaust process into a continuous process mainly for fabric panels.
  • the fabric is pulled to its refinement through a tank with the solution of appropriate chemicals.
  • the fabric is then passed between rollers to squeeze out the excess solution and return it to the basin. Thereafter, the fabric is dried in a tunnel oven.
  • the immersion bath is constantly being supplemented. In this process, exhaust rates of up to 90% can be achieved due to the more favorable liquor ratio.
  • the spray process is also a continuous process for fabric finishing.
  • the panels are passed through a spraying device in which the chemical to be applied is sprayed evenly on the fabric surface in high concentration. Subsequently, the fabric is also dried in a tunnel oven. The necessary even wetting with the chemical is made possible by a flat guidance of the fabric. Again, Ausziehgrade be achieved by 90%. A replica of this process in a household washing machine is currently unknown.
  • a problem here is the equipment equipment for spraying the chemical and the uniform wetting in non-flat presentation of textiles to be refined.

  • the object of the invention is therefore to provide a method for refining textiles in a household washing machine, which achieves a high degree of exhaustion. Also to be provided is a corresponding control device for a household washing machine and a corresponding household washing machine itself.
  • the chemical to be used for refining is first brought into aqueous solution and this aqueous solution is then foamed. This greatly increases the volume of this solution. Then we put this foam in the laundry drum, and it will move the textiles in this foam, allowing a uniform wetting of the textiles.
  • the chemical used for refining is foamed so that the resulting foam gets into the washing drum of the household washing machine and wets the moving there by turning the laundry drum textiles.
  • the invention thus provides a method for refining textiles in a household washing machine, which allows a particularly high utilization of the particular chemical used.
  • the degree of exhaustion of the liquor used for refining can be increased in a household washing machine.
  • the required amount of chemical to be used for refining a given amount of textile can be significantly reduced with the same effect. This means that even more expensive household chemicals can be used.
  • the resulting wastewater quantity is reduced.
  • household washing machines are not only suitable for cleaning textiles, but now also without restrictions for applying chemicals for finishing on textiles.
  • Refinishing chemicals include impregnating agents, dyes, optical brighteners, finishing agents, fixing aids or textile auxiliaries, antimicrobials and sizing agents, in the form of inorganic or organic compounds or mixtures.
  • the laundry drum for receiving the textiles is stored in particular in a tub, wherein the solution to be foamed is also provided in the tub.
  • any basically known means for providing a washing or rinsing liquor in the washing machine can be used for this purpose.
  • the laundry drum is operated at a high speed, it forms foam due to the mechanical interactions between the rapidly rotating laundry drum and a small amount of liquid in the tub.
  • the small amount of liquid is defined as at least that amount of water that is needed to fill the gap between a bottom of the tub and the laundry drum.
  • the high speed for producing the foam may be a spin speed at which the fabrics attach firmly to the wall of the laundry drum, as practiced in a normal washing process for dewatering by spin.
  • the liquid level in the tub preferably extends approximately or exactly to the laundry drum. If the gap between the laundry drum and the tub is largely filled by the resulting foam (through the volume increase occurring), it penetrates into the laundry drum via the gap between the door cuff and the laundry drum and the usually located therein flood holes and wets the textiles in motion.
  • the foam from the aqueous solution of the chemical is preferably generated by the operation of the laundry drum at a high speed, more preferably in the range between 150 and 1800 rpm.
  • the prerequisite is that the respective chemical can be foamed. If this is not the case, a small amount of surfactant, preferably neosurfactant, must be added to the solution in addition to the chemical to be used for refining.
  • the volume increase of the preparation with the chemical taking place is so great that the foam gets into the interior of the drum and wets the laundry located therein.
  • the wetting of the textiles is carried out with the foam by the laundry drum is rotated at a washing speed.
  • a piece of text from the rotating laundry drum is taken one piece at a time to release at a certain height above the other textiles from the laundry drum and fall down again on the other textiles.
  • the laundry drum is driven in a conventional manner by a motor.
  • the laundry drum is operated alternately at washing speed, substantially only the laundry being circulated in the existing foam, and at spin speed, whereby foam is increasingly produced. It is possible to completely wet the textiles with a particularly small amount of liquid.
  • the required amount of water is determined from the water holding capacity of the respective Textiles at the realized spin speed and the amount of water required to fill the gap between the tub bottom and laundry drum. Because of the more favorable liquor ratio, a significantly higher utilization of the chemical used in accordance with a particularly high degree of extraction is possible. Since the textiles treated in this way do not require a high liquor ratio as usual, the amount of wastewater produced during spin-drying and the loss of the chemical are reduced. By reducing the required solution of the particular chemical to achieve the same effect of the use of chemical for finishing a given amount of textile can be significantly reduced.
  • FIG. 1 shows a household washing machine 1, which has a stored in a tub 3 laundry drum or washing drum 2. Furthermore, a control device 4 is shown, which drives the motor of the laundry drum.
  • a liquid or liquor consisting of a solution to be used for finishing of filled in the washing drum 2 textiles chemical to be filled with any necessary additives such as a neosurfactant in water. If the washing drum 2 is now operated at a high speed, then foam 6 forms on account of the strong mechanical interactions between it and the liquid level 5 at the bottom of the washing liquor container 3 the liquid.
  • FIG. 1 shows this foam 6, which has penetrated into the laundry drum 2 via the gap between a door cuff and the laundry drum 2.
  • FIG. 2 schematically shows in a diagram the alternating operation of the washing drum 2 with washing speed (here 50 U / min), wherein substantially only the laundry is moved, and spin speed (here 900 U / min), wherein reinforced foam 6 is generated.
  • the advantage of the method according to the invention is that a very wide variety of textiles can be finished, wherein, in contrast to the normal process in the household washing machine 1, the required quantities of water and chemicals are significantly reduced. Furthermore, the degree of exhaustion of the liquor in the household washing machine 1 compared to normal washing and rinsing processes is significantly increased. Thus, the inventive method is not only cheaper, but also environmentally friendly.
  • the laundry drum 2 of a conventional household washing machine 1 is filled with 6 kg of textiles.
  • the spin speed is set to 800 rpm.
  • foam 6 is generated.
  • the foam 6 penetrates into the laundry drum 2 in particular via the gap between the door cuff and the laundry drum 2 as well as through the flood holes provided in the laundry drum 2 in accordance with conventional practice and wets the textiles contained therein.

Claims (5)

  1. Procédé de conditionnement de textiles au moyen d'un agent chimique dans un lave-linge à usage domestique (1) comprenant un tambour à linge (2) logé dans un réservoir de liquide de lavage (3), dans lequel tambour à linge les textiles peuvent être contenus, comprenant les étapes :
    (i) admission des textiles dans le tambour à linge (2) ;
    (ii) fourniture d'une solution aqueuse (5) de l'agent chimique dans le réservoir de liquide de lavage (3), l'agent chimique étant sélectionné dans le groupe constitué d'agents d'imprégnation, de matières colorantes, d'azureurs optiques, d'agents de finissage, d'agents fixateurs auxiliaires ou d'agents auxiliaires pour textiles, de substances antimicrobiennes et d'agents d'apprêtage, sous forme de liaisons ou mélanges anorganiques ou organiques ;
    (iii) production d'une mousse (6) à partir de la solution aqueuse (5) de l'agent chimique et introduction de la mousse (6) dans le tambour à linge (2) ;
    (iv) déplacement des textiles dans la mousse (6) par rotation du tambour à linge (2) et mouillage des textiles avec la mousse (6),
    caractérisé en ce que la quantité nécessaire de solution (5) pour mouiller les textiles avec la mousse (6) résulte de la capacité de rétention d'eau des textiles respectifs et de la quantité nécessaire pour remplir un espace entre un fond du réservoir de liquide de lavage (3) et le tambour à linge (2) et en ce que la mousse (6) est produite en raison de la rotation du tambour à linge (2).
  2. Procédé selon la revendication 1, le mouillage des textiles étant réalisé en raison de la rotation du tambour à linge (2) avec une vitesse de rotation de lavage.
  3. Procédé selon l'une quelconque des revendications précédentes, le mouillage des textiles étant réalisé en raison de la rotation du tambour à linge (2) en alternance avec vitesse de rotation de lavage et vitesse de rotation d'essorage.
  4. Procédé selon l'une quelconque des revendications précédentes, l'agent chimique étant une matière colorante ou un agent d'imprégnation.
